camedmaro wrote:
nice car! im doing the same build and have a few questions for you if you dont mind, what rad hose are you running both upper and lower? ive tried a ton and havent matched anything up, would appreciate it if you could point me the right way thanks



The upper rad hose is pretty standard, it is just that the lower one takes a bit of work to get to fit, cutting it at both ends depending on how far back the position of your engine is from your rad. The part numbers can be seen in the pics. Hope this helps. I don't know if you have the same rad as I so please note that my choices may not fit your application.

This one for the lower, not my car, but hose below has been used for the same swap.
